lealeelu
9ecbf321f2
Use signals to notify Narrative log update
8 years ago
lealeelu
d28cd2ea88
Make NarrativeLog saving work
...
- Changed the name of the HistoryManager to NarrativeLog
- Created the SaveReset SaveManagerSignal but it needs to be tied in
- Made the PrettyPrint only show previous logs, not the current dialog.
8 years ago
lealeelu
7fb0644300
Add Narrative Log to save menu
8 years ago
Christopher
7294c7810e
Exposed Save Data key to support multiple game save files in the same project
8 years ago
Christopher
486a76ebc3
Renamed SaveGame file.
8 years ago
Christopher
2df05682b9
Renamed SavedObjects to SaveData. Added support for multiple SaveDatas in a scene.
8 years ago
Christopher
01867ce390
Changed Save Points to use an explicit IsStartPoint property instead of using magic 'Start' block name.
8 years ago
Christopher
d7c3ead97d
Changed Resume From Here to Resume On Load in example scene
8 years ago
Christopher
b03cdcac11
Refactored scene start code to be handled exclusively by SaveManager. Added save history debug view.
8 years ago
Christopher
7c6e82c517
Improved button textures for Save Menu.
8 years ago
Christopher
1254b6acc2
Updated SaveMenu prefab with bigger buttons
8 years ago
Christopher
8734a87168
Fixed character portraits in example scene
8 years ago
Christopher
d573ce7ee5
Updated Info Text to describe example scene
8 years ago
Christopher
1e9d021741
Added menu options for spawning SaveMenu and SavedObjects prefabs
8 years ago
Christopher
a3ebe0e75e
SavePoint now handles starting Flowchart execution for 'normal' scene loads. Use a Save Point with key 'Start' for the first Block to be executed in every scene.
8 years ago
Christopher
b650b80cf5
If Save Point Key is empty use the parent Block Name. If Save Point Description is empty use the current date and time.
8 years ago
Christopher
d2444982dc
Improved save game example. Save Point Loaded now handles multiple keys.
8 years ago
Christopher
8081e43f5c
Updated comments for Save System.
8 years ago
Christopher
0c27baca7b
SaveMenu is now a singleton game object. SaveGameObjects manages mapping to saveable game objects.
8 years ago
Christopher
51004f9bfd
Fast Forward button
8 years ago
Christopher
923a054a26
Save menu button
8 years ago
Christopher
c3ddd3ddd7
Added placeholder options button
8 years ago
Christopher
f6fe5885c4
Click sound when buttons are clicked
8 years ago
Christopher
e0dca84770
Refactored save key and save description variable names. Added check for duplicate save keys.
8 years ago
Christopher
2984418056
SaveGameHelper starts a new game by calling SaveGameLoaded event handler with 'new_game' key.
8 years ago
Christopher
6e860053f5
Simplified save system to not use slots. A full history of save points is stored, and user can rewind to previous save points.
8 years ago
Christopher
b230acf506
Updated slot picking
8 years ago
Christopher
5c7ca33cd0
Added SavePicker dialog
8 years ago
Christopher
6b16b494e6
Renamed SaveHelper to GameSaver
8 years ago
Christopher
a9600010bf
Added save description field
8 years ago
Christopher
881c1259bf
Refactored event handler names and categories
8 years ago
Christopher
71c2b4e357
Added Game Loaded event handler and save key.
8 years ago
Christopher
74a243ad12
Start Label property in Call command
8 years ago
Christopher
43a8aabccf
Renamed save commands
8 years ago
Christopher
0c84493c0e
Updated SaveSystem
8 years ago
Christopher
6d3f14b4b9
Removed TestRunner game objects from DragAndDrop examples.
8 years ago
Christopher
9ae056a769
Fixed missing sprite assets in Asset Store version.
8 years ago
Christopher
9274bfb479
Updated LuaBindings registered types in example scenes
8 years ago
Christopher
0e826cf9f5
Fixed minor issues in example scenes
8 years ago
Christopher
037d0f1cd0
Fixed DragAndDrop example
8 years ago
Christopher
bc0d1268be
Fixed flowchart errors in DragAndDrop examples
8 years ago
Christopher
eff7734a99
Fixed portrait not being set
8 years ago
Christopher
ce92029918
Refactored comments
8 years ago
Christopher
f130385f6f
Changed comment style on header block
8 years ago
lealeelu
1312b78001
Add <<< and >>> to stage commands
8 years ago
Christopher
a7befc408a
Updated Narrative examples to use the choose() function instead of menu()
8 years ago
Christopher
07c6f7bc8a
Example of embedding a global Lua variable in a conversation.
8 years ago
Christopher
1f0fb3ad30
Updated example scene and conversation tests
8 years ago
Christopher
cdc8001590
Added a conversation example with Custom Say Dialogs
8 years ago
Christopher
9da92c174a
Renamed to StageAndPortraits example scene
8 years ago